Job description

When you join the growing BILH team, you’re not just taking a job, you’re making a difference in people’s lives. The provider enrollment process ensures that the appropriate provider enrollment numbers are obtained for both individual providers and groups/locations enabling the organization to bill provider charges in a timely manner and ensure clinicians have the ability to order, refer, and prescribe as necessary. This includes initiating the enrollment process from notification that a new individual providers or groups/locations will be added to the network and collaborating with multi-disciplinary on-boarding group and the practitioner to complete the application process. The position also includes responsibility for ensuring that the re-verification process and any interim or re-credentialing activities required by government payers occurs to ensure continuous, uninterrupted participation status for all both individual providers and groups/locations. This position maintains up to date and thorough knowledge of non-commercial payer enrollment obligations at the State and Federal level.
